From the reviews:
“The purpose of this book is to describe, in a unified manner, several topics in the areas of linear, nonlinear, and combinatorial multiobjective programming, goal programming, and multiobjective heuristics. The book also discusses several applications: portfolio optimization problems, optimal bed allocation in hospitals, scheduling of water distribution systems, routing in Internet protocol (IP) networks, and transportation problems such as train timetable information and airline crew scheduling. … The book is well written. The papers are clearly presented and there are no fundamental technical errors.” (Petrica Pop, ACM Computing Reviews, February, 2010)

  • Multiobjective Programming and Goal-Programming.- A Constraint Method in Nonlinear Multi-Objective Optimization.- The Attainment of the Solution of the Dual Program in Vertices for Vectorial Linear Programs.- Optimality of the Methods for Approximating the Feasible Criterion Set in the Convex Case.- Introducing Nonpolyhedral Cones to Multiobjective Programming.- A GP Formulation for Aggregating Preferences with Interval Assessments.- Multiobjective Combinatorial Optimization.- Bicriterion Shortest Paths in Stochastic Time-Dependent Networks.- Clusters of Non-dominated Solutions in Multiobjective Combinatorial Optimization: An Experimental Analysis.- Computational Results for Four Exact Methods to Solve the Three-Objective Assignment Problem.- Constraint Optimization Techniques for Exact Multi-Objective Optimization.- Outer Branching: How to Optimize under Partial Orders?.- Multiobjective Metheuristics.- On Utilizing Infeasibility in Multiobjective Evolutionary Algorithms.- The Effect of Initial Population Sampling on the Convergence of Multi-Objective Genetic Algorithms.- Pattern Mining for Historical Data Analysis by Using MOEA.- Multiple-Objective Genetic Algorithm Using the Multiple Criteria Decision Making Method TOPSIS.- Multiobjective Games and Uncertainty.- Multi-Criteria Simple Games.- Multiobjective Cooperative Games with Restrictions on Coalitions.- An Experimental Investigation of the Optimal Selection Problem with Two Decision Makers.- Solving a Fuzzy Multiobjective Linear Programming Problem Through the Value and the Ambiguity of Fuzzy Numbers.- A Robust-Solution-Based Methodology to Solve Multiple-Objective Problems with Uncertainty.- Interactive Methods and Applications.- On the Use of Preferential Weights in Interactive Reference Point Based Methods.- Interactive Multiobjective Optimization of Superstructure SMB Processes.- Scheduling of Water Distribution Systems using a Multiobjective Approach.- On Conditional Value-at-Risk Based Goal Programming Portfolio Selection Procedure.- Optimal Bed Allocation in Hospitals.- Multiobjective (Combinatorial) Optimisation—Some Thoughts on Applications.- Multi-scenario Multi-objective Optimization with Applications in Engineering Design.
